About this listen
Natasha is a lawyer whose job is to represent the best interests of children. Her confidence in her judgement has been shaken and her marriage has died - but an encounter with Sarah may lead to Natasha learning all she needs to know about life from a fourteen-year-old girl and a large horse named Boo.
©2009 Jojo Moyes (P)2009 WF Howes LtdI've heard about inner city stables, although I've never been to one, and I guess the horses must be very used to walking out in heavy urban traffic and busy parks, but I did find I had to suspend disbelief on a number of occasions at some of the antics Sarah and her horse got up to, particularly in the latter chapters of the book. These adventures might have been more plausible even 40 odd years ago, when traffic and roads were generally calmer, and the sight of horses on a busy road was less unusual, but it was really stretching the bounds of plausibility in the modern world. Still, the characters were so captivating, and the story was so compelling, that I was prepared to overlook the implausibilities, and just go with it. Can't say any more without giving the plot away, so will just add that a superbly talented narrator really brought this well crafted story to life, and her spoken French was also spot on. I do like it when the producers pay attention to how the languages other than English are relayed in an audiobook - it sounds so ridiculous when these are mangled by a narrator with no knowledge of pronunciation in a strong English accent. A very enjoyable and compelling listen!
